The rough, rewarding kind

Tree felling, chipping, and land clearing on the property up north. Deadfall comes down over the winter and there is always more of it than you remember, so a good part of every trip is spent dragging it out, cutting it up, and feeding it through the chipper.

It is hot, loud, filthy work and it never quite feels like work. You finish the day sore, covered in chips, looking at a stretch of bush that is visibly better than it was that morning. Hard to get that from a spreadsheet.

The Kit

Two chippers, two jobs

The tractor does the heavy work close to the trails. The tow-behind goes where the tractor will not fit.

A Kubota tractor with a Woodland Mills TF68 PRO chipper on the three-point hitch

Woodland Mills TF68 PRO

PTO chipper on the three-point hitch, behind the Kubota with the loader and forks up front. This is the rig in the video.

A DK2 Power tow-behind chipper parked in the bush beside a side-by-side

DK2 Power tow-behind

Gas powered and small enough to drag in behind the side-by-side, for the deadfall that is nowhere near a trail.
